Polarity defines direction of flow, such as the direction of a magnetic field or an electrical current. In fiber optics, polarity is directional; light signals travel through a fiber optic cable from one end to the other. A fiber optic link’s transmit signal (Tx) at end of the cable must match the corresponding receiver (Rx) at the other end.
